建设企业网站内容自己做资讯网站
2026/4/18 3:59:17 网站建设 项目流程
建设企业网站内容,自己做资讯网站,住房与建设局网站,怎么做地下彩票网站Leaflet地图截图终极指南#xff1a;5分钟快速导出技巧 【免费下载链接】leaflet-image leaflet maps to images 项目地址: https://gitcode.com/gh_mirrors/le/leaflet-image 还在为无法保存精美的在线地图而烦恼吗#xff1f;想要一款真正高效的地图截图工具来实现完…Leaflet地图截图终极指南5分钟快速导出技巧【免费下载链接】leaflet-imageleaflet maps to images项目地址: https://gitcode.com/gh_mirrors/le/leaflet-image还在为无法保存精美的在线地图而烦恼吗想要一款真正高效的地图截图工具来实现完美的Leaflet导出效果Leaflet-image正是您需要的专业解决方案这款开源工具让地图图像生成变得前所未有的简单。真实应用场景解析为什么需要专业的地图截图工具在商业报告制作过程中传统截图方法往往无法完整保存地图的细节和样式。使用Leaflet-image您可以在几秒钟内生成包含完整图层和标记的高质量图像直接用于客户演示或市场分析。典型应用案例教育工作者制作地理教学材料时需要保存特定区域的地图视图旅行规划者希望保存个性化的路线地图用于分享数据分析师需要将地图结果导出到报告中技术实现揭秘零服务器依赖的智能导出方案Leaflet-image的核心优势在于其纯前端技术架构。通过HTML5 Canvas技术该工具能够自动处理跨域资源智能解决CORS兼容性问题支持多种图层类型包括瓦片图层、矢量图层和标记图层保持原始样式确保导出的图像与在线地图完全一致Leaflet-image基础地图导出效果展示分步实践指南5分钟完成首次地图导出环境准备步骤首先通过npm安装工具包npm install --save leaflet-image核心代码实现参考test/pages/simple.html中的实现方式var map L.mapbox.map(map, mapbox.streets).setView([38.88995, -77.00906], 15); setTimeout(function() { leafletImage(map, function(err, canvas) { var img document.createElement(img); var dimensions map.getSize(); img.width dimensions.x; img.height dimensions.y; img.src canvas.toDataURL(); document.getElementById(snapshot).appendChild(img); }); }, 2000);关键配置要点确保浏览器支持Canvas和CORS设置适当的延迟时间保证地图完全加载配置正确的图层渲染器选项进阶技巧分享解锁高级使用场景复杂标记处理方案从test/pages/circle-marker.html可以看到Leaflet-image完美支持圆形标记的导出L.circleMarker([38.88995, -77.00906]).addTo(map);Leaflet-image圆形标记导出效果展示样式图层优化技巧对于需要自定义样式的场景确保正确配置图层参数避免HTML元素导致的导出失败。常见问题速查快速解决实际使用障碍问题1标记无法正常显示解决方案检查标记图标是否支持CORS推荐使用支持跨域的图标资源。问题2图层导出不完整解决方案增加适当的延迟时间确保所有图层完全加载后再执行导出操作。问题3图像质量不佳解决方案确保使用高分辨率的基础地图并在导出时保持原始尺寸。Leaflet-image样式图层导出效果对比最佳实践总结Leaflet-image作为专业的地图截图工具通过简单的API调用即可实现高质量的Leaflet导出。记住以下关键点所有操作在客户端完成确保数据安全支持现代浏览器的Canvas功能自动处理跨域资源访问问题通过本指南您已经掌握了从基础配置到高级使用的完整技能链。现在就开始使用Leaflet-image让地图截图变得简单高效【免费下载链接】leaflet-imageleaflet maps to images项目地址: https://gitcode.com/gh_mirrors/le/leaflet-image创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询